Historical Background

The Monte Carlo Casino was established in 1863 by François Blanc, who recognized the potential of gambling as a means to revitalize the economy of Monaco. At that time, Monaco was a small principality struggling financially. Blanc’s vision transformed Monte Carlo into a glamorous destination for the wealthy, drawing in tourists and gamblers from across Europe. The casino quickly became a cornerstone of Monaco’s economy and a key attraction for visitors.

Over the years, the casino has undergone numerous renovations and expansions, reflecting changing tastes and trends in gambling and entertainment. Today, it features a variety of gaming options, including traditional table games, slot machines, and a poker room, as well as luxurious dining and entertainment venues.

Legal Framework and Governance

The ownership and operation of the Monte Carlo Casino are regulated by the laws of the Principality of Monaco. The casino is managed by the Société des Bains de Mer (SBM), a company that has played a pivotal role in the development of Monaco’s tourism and entertainment sector. SBM was founded in 1863, the same year the casino opened, and it has since evolved into a multi-faceted organization that operates several hotels, restaurants, and leisure facilities in addition to the casino itself.

The government of Monaco, led by the Prince of Monaco, holds a significant stake in SBM. The Prince has the authority to appoint members to the board of directors of SBM, which ensures that the interests of the principality are represented in the management of the casino. This unique governance structure reflects the close relationship between the casino and the state, as the casino contributes substantially to Monaco’s economy through tourism, employment, and tax revenues.

Current Ownership Structure

As of the latest information available, the ownership structure of the Monte Carlo Casino is primarily through the Société des Bains de Mer. SBM is publicly traded on the Monaco stock exchange, but the majority of its shares are held by the government of Monaco. This means that while there are private investors and shareholders, the ultimate control and direction of the casino lie with the government and the Prince.

The Prince of Monaco, currently Albert II, holds a significant interest in the casino’s operations through his ownership of SBM. This relationship ensures that the casino remains aligned with the broader goals of the principality, including maintaining its reputation as a premier destination for luxury tourism and high-stakes gambling.

Economic Impact and Contributions

The Monte Carlo Casino is not just a gambling venue; it serves as a vital economic engine for Monaco. The casino attracts millions of visitors each year, contributing to the local economy through tourism. The revenue generated from gaming, hospitality services, and entertainment helps fund public services and infrastructure in Monaco. The casino also provides employment opportunities for thousands of residents, further solidifying its role in the community.

Moreover, the casino’s presence enhances Monaco’s global image as a luxury destination. Events held at the casino, such as the Monte Carlo Rolex Masters tennis tournament and various high-profile charity events, draw international attention and reinforce Monaco’s status as a hub of wealth and glamour.
